What Is the Cost of Living Near Orlando?

Understanding the cost of living near Orlando is key to truly evaluating a salary offer or your current compensation at Waterhouse Museum.
Orlando's Cost of Living Index is approximately 103.5 (3.5% more expensive than US average; 0.4% more than FL average). Major tourist destination, growing population, housing costs above US average. LYNX bus/SunRail. When planning your budget based on a salary from Waterhouse Museum, consider these typical monthly expenses:
Expense Category Estimated Monthly Cost Key Considerations / Notes
Housing (1-BR Apt Rent) $1,500 - $2,200+ A significant portion of Waterhouse Museum salary. Location choices impact this heavily.
Utilities (Basic) $160 - $270 Electricity, Heating, Cooling, Water etc.
Public Transportation $50 (LYNX monthly pass) Essential for most commuters; car ownership is costly.
Groceries (Single Person) $410 - $600 Can be higher with more dining out or specialty stores.
Personal & Leisure $400 - $750+ Dining out, entertainment, shopping. Highly variable.
Healthcare (Individual) $380 - $700+ Varies significantly by plan & employer contribution.
Subtotal (Excluding Taxes) $2,800 - $4,420+ This subtotal does not include income taxes (federal, state, local), which can significantly impact your take-home pay.
